Item 5.03 Amendments to the Articles of Incorporation or Bylaws; Change in Fiscal Year.
On January 29, 2025, the holders of a majority of the issued and outstanding voting securities (the “Majority Stockholders”) of Inspire Veterinary Partners, Inc., (the “Company”), approved, by written consent an amendment to the Company’s Amended and Restated Articles of Incorporation to increase the total number of authorized shares of Class A common stock to one hundred million (100,000,000) shares (the “Amendment”).
The Company filed a Certificate of Amendment with the Secretary of State of the State of Nevada, which became effective on February 11, 2025.
Item 8.01 Other Events.
As previously disclosed in a Current Report on Form 8-K filed on December 17, 2024, the Company received a letter from the Listing Qualifications Staff of The Nasdaq Stock Market LLC (“Nasdaq”) notifying the Company that it was not in compliance with the minimum bid price requirement of Nasdaq Listing Rule 5550(a)(2) (the “Minimum Bid Price Requirement”). On February 10, 2025, the Company received a letter from Nasdaq stating that the Company has demonstrated compliance with the Minimum Bid Price Requirement, and this matter is now closed.
